Try NowThe National Testing Agency (NTA) has advised candidates appearing for the CUET UG 2026 exam to upload their identity proof document and photograph by April 10. The testing agency has allowed candidates who used ID proofs other than Aadhaar to correct their details, as some live photos taken during the application process did not match the UIDAI records.

NTA will conduct the Common University Entrance Test - Undergraduate (CUET UG 2026) exams from May 11 to 31 in India and a few cities abroad.
“NTA has provided such affected candidates with an opportunity to verify their identity by uploading a signed and attested certificate, along with a recent photograph duly certified by their school/college principal or headmaster,” the official NTA notice reads.
The CUET UG 2026 paper will comprise 250 marks with three sections. As per the CUET UG 2026 marking scheme, candidates will receive five marks for each correct answer, and 1 mark will be deducted for each incorrect response.
CUET UG 2026 will be held in 13 languages, including English,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, Malayalam, Marathi, Gujarati, Odia, Bengali, Assamese, and Punjabi.

CUET UG 2026 Photo Mismatch: Which document to upload?
Candidates can get their identity verified by uploading a signed and attested certificate along with a photograph, duly signed by their school principal or headmaster. Candidates can also use alternative options suggested by NTA, as listed below:
- Class-I Gazetted officer such as a Tehsildar, revenue officer, SDM, DM
- For NRI applicants, Class-I Gazetted officer of the Indian Embassy
CUET UG 2026 applicants must carry a printed document of their ID proof at the exam centre for physical verification on the exam day.
